Baradih
Baradih is a Rural village located in Mayur-hand Tehsil of Chatra District in Jharkhand.

Baradih is a Rural village located in Mayur-hand Tehsil of Chatra District in Jharkhand.
According to Census 2011, the total population of Baradih is 297, comprising 142 males and 155 females.
Baradih village comprises 57 households as per Census 2011 data.
The literacy rate in Baradih is 58.1%. Among the literate population of 143, there are 75 literate males and 68 literate females.
The sex ratio in Baradih is 1092 females per 1000 males. The village has 142 males and 155 females.

The total number of workers in Baradih is 129, with 103 main workers and 26 marginal workers.
In Baradih, there are 189 people belonging to Scheduled Castes and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es as per Census 2011.
Baradih is located in Jharkhand state, Chatra district, and falls under Mayur-hand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 349214 and LGD code is 349214.
